New Guidance for Internationally Educated Nurses Published
NMBI has published new guidance to support Internationally Educated Nurses (IENs) who are completing an adaptation assessment programme in Ireland, prior to registration with NMBI. The guidance documents were developed to provide clarity and transparency to IENs and clinical sites to meet the standards for registration with NMBI.

Overseas Aptitude Test – General Nurse - Royal College of …
The test is designed to reflect the nature of the syllabus and knowledge required for a pre-registration programme in the Republic of Ireland as per the NMBI standards and requirements. The test addresses the NMBI domains of competency for the pre-registration programme in an attempt to ensure patient safety and public protection.
